The upcoming InteleTravel conference in Porto in 2025 is poised to be the organisation’s largest gathering, with expectations to host between 750 to 1,000 travel agents. This strategic move aims to underscore Portugal’s pivotal role within the UK travel market. In previous years, the conference has steadily grown, with more than 500 attendees noted at the recent event in Sorrento.
James Ferrara, president and co-founder of InteleTravel, emphasised the rationale behind choosing Portugal, stating, “Obviously Portugal is one of the most important destinations for the UK travel market, so it’s a strategic choice for us to bring close to 1,000 agents next year.” His words underline the strategic foresight of the agency in selecting this destination.
This year’s conference in Sorrento already marked a significant leap in attendance numbers, illustrating InteleTravel’s expanding influence and ambition in the travel industry. Tricia Handley-Hughes, InteleTravel UK’s managing director, expressed that “Every year, the bar has been set higher and higher,” reflecting the continual growth and increased expectations surrounding the event.
The roots of the InteleTravel conference can be traced back to its first event in Glasgow in 2019. Initially held in a conventional format, the event shifted online amidst the COVID-19 pandemic, before resuming in various esteemed locations including Valencia in 2021, Belfast in 2022, and most recently, Malaga.
